## Runbook: Validator Plugin Rollout (Cordelle Pipeline)

Before enabling a new validator plugin, confirm it is pinned to an exact version in the manifest and that its schema checks pass against the golden dataset. Never enable more than one new plugin per release; isolating failures is otherwise impractical. After deployment, watch the rejection-rate dashboard for thirty minutes. If rejections exceed baseline by 2%, roll back immediately. The plugin loader reads the following values at startup.

service settings:
ralael:
  pin: 7453
  tenant: zorath
  seal: seal_087806e4
  metrics_host: metrics.ralael.paliqworks.example
  standby_team: fraath
  escalation: praok-istiel
  nonce: 10e083

Marta, as agreed, I am passing you the pending capital budget request for the Northfield branches. The ask covers fixture upgrades and the Loomis till replacement program, roughly a 9% uplift on last year's envelope. I have verified the quotes twice and flagged the freight line, which still looks inflated. Finance wants a revised submission before quarter-end, so please prioritize. Branch managers have been told nothing yet beyond the timeline. Context for your decision is captured in the confidential note that follows.

management briefing: Headcount on the Belix team goes from 60 to 93 by the end of November. Gross margin on Belix came in at 23 percent against a plan of 47 percent.

At 09:42, the collector fleet began rejecting compressed telemetry payloads from agents running the new zstd framing. For newer teammates: agents negotiate compression at connect time, but this release skipped the negotiation step and sent framed payloads unconditionally. Collectors on the old parser treated the frame header as corrupt data and dropped the connection, causing the retry storm visible in the earlier graph. The first agent build exhibiting the behavior reported the token below.

trace token, tajeg-yafog: htk21_96840f50275b70f857cc3

## Environment Variables — InvoiceForge Renderer

The renderer reads its configuration strictly from the environment at startup; changes require a full restart, not a reload. Missing or malformed values cause an immediate exit with code 12, which pages on-call. Verify every variable below before restarting. The signing credential used to authorize render jobs must be set with the following line:

sealed setting: LEDGER_TOKEN20=6148d35bbb480b0ab79e